A FILL END B TRASH PAN BRACKET SAFETY HANDRAIL BRACKET SAFETY HANDRAIL TROUGH SIDE Install the TOP AUGER TRASH SPREADER PAN under the top auger at the fill end of the dryer. The first trash pan will actually begin approximately 8 inches from this end. Follow these instructions for proper placement.
(NOTE: The photographs showing the splice installed before the assembly has been put in the dryier are for reference. Splice the trash pan sections together after they have bolted into the auger housing as described in step 3.)
